WebRequired heating area is calculated to be 1.09 m² (Example 13.2.1, Part ‘C’) therefore the specified heating area for Example 13.3.1 is to be 1.09 + 15% = 1.254 m². The minimum size that the manufacturer can supply has a heating area of 1.31 m², representing an actual heating area of some 20% above that required.

WebPlate Heat Exchanger (PHE) Components. Plate heat exchangers consist of relatively few parts. Because plate heat exchangers are used for transferring heat, they require inlets and outlets where the flowing mediums -or fluids - can enter and leave the heat exchanger.
